The Campbell Soup Co. is still one of the world oldest and best-known global food companies. This company also owns many other well-known brands that are not associated with a soup product. In 2001, the company’s profits and stock price plunged due to loss of market percentage and a decrease in demand for several key products. The CEO, Douglas Conant, took an almost textbook approach to rebuilding the company, and he achieved remarkable success.
